Real estate postcards direct mail

Real estate postcards are a popular and effective way to market your services and stay top of mind with potential clients. Here are some tips and ideas for creating effective real estate postcards for direct mail campaigns:

Why Postcards?

  1. Cost-effective: Postcards are a cost-effective way to reach a large number of people.
  2. High visibility: Postcards are often displayed on kitchen counters, coffee tables, and desks, making them hard to miss.
  3. Targeted: You can target specific neighborhoods, zip codes, or demographics with your postcard campaign.
  4. Measurable: You can track the effectiveness of your postcard campaign by monitoring responses and conversions.

Design Tips

  1. Keep it simple: Use a clear and concise message that grabs the reader's attention.
  2. Use high-quality images: Include a photo of a property, a happy client, or a scenic view to make your postcard more engaging.
  3. Highlight your unique value proposition: What sets you apart from other real estate agents? Highlight your expertise, awards, or testimonials.
  4. Include a clear call-to-action: Encourage the reader to take action by including a phone number, email address, or website URL.
  5. Use a clear and easy-to-read font: Avoid using too much text or tiny font sizes.

Content Ideas

  1. Market updates: Share news about the local real estate market, such as trends, statistics, or predictions.
  2. Community events: Promote local events, such as open houses, charity functions, or community gatherings.
  3. Success stories: Share testimonials or success stories from satisfied clients.
  4. Market tips: Offer advice or tips on buying, selling, or maintaining a home.
  5. Seasonal greetings: Send holiday-themed postcards or seasonal greetings to stay top of mind.

Real Estate Postcard Examples

Here are some examples of real estate postcards:

  1. Market Update Postcard: Share news about the local real estate market, such as trends, statistics, or predictions.
    • Image: A graph or chart showing market trends
    • Headline: "Market Update: What's Happening in [City] Real Estate"
    • Copy: "The [City] real estate market is heating up! Here's what you need to know..."
  2. Open House Postcard: Promote an open house event to attract potential buyers and sellers.
    • Image: A photo of the property or a map showing the location
    • Headline: "Open House Alert: [Property Address] on [Date]"
    • Copy: "Join us for an open house event at [Property Address] on [Date]. Meet our expert agents and see this amazing property for yourself!"
  3. Community Event Postcard: Promote a local event or charity function to build relationships and establish your reputation as a community leader.
    • Image: A photo of the event or a logo of the charity
    • Headline: "Join Us for [Event Name] on [Date]"
    • Copy: "We're excited to partner with [Charity Name] for [Event Name] on [Date]. Join us for a fun-filled evening of [activities] and support a great cause!"
